Phlebotomist Training Prerequisites – What Exactly are They?

Although there are not many requirements in training to become a Phlebotomy Technician, you must take notice of the ones that do exist. You must hold a H.S. diploma or GED and fulfill the official age minimum, successfully pass a background screening, and don’t test positive for any drugs.

Overview of Phlebotomy Schools

You can find plenty of outstanding Phlebotomy training throughout the country, however you should be aware of which of the Phlebotomy training represent the right option. Once you start looking around, you will discover tons of courses, but what precisely must you pay attention to when selecting certified phlebotomist? Initially, you need to make sure the program is currently certified by the South Carolina State Board or a well-known association like the National Accrediting Agency for Clinical Laboratory Sciences. If the accreditation is good, you might check a few other attributes of the program when compared to the other programs giving you the exact same instruction.

  • Find out if the school or training program has had accreditation troubles
  • Exactly what is the success rate in passing the certification assessment compared with other programs?
